Output 503149301838d96749002c625c63a0418e8776ae057467e01d07a44777df17b6:34

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 56680de6f8804116bb429d713e6fa9e78feabacafba6430bab852f193c8faa32
address
bc1p2e5qmehcspq3dw6zn4cnumafu7874wk2lwnyxzats5h3j0y04geqr5j4v4
transaction
503149301838d96749002c625c63a0418e8776ae057467e01d07a44777df17b6
spent
true